Choosing a university major is a pivotal decision in your life. It's a stepping stone that can influence your future career path and overall direction. Yet, it's also a complex task, as there are so many diverse fields to explore.

The key is to thoughtfully consider your interests, skills, and aspirations. Reflect what truly passionates you. What subjects do you take pleasure in learning about? What kind of work environment would suit your personality?

Once you have a deeper understanding of yourself, you can start to investigate different majors that align with your interests. Converse with professors, advisors, and professionals in fields that appeal you.

Attend university information sessions to learn more about specific programs and cultures. Remember, choosing a major is not a final Further details decision. Many students shift their majors over time as they explore new passions and perspectives.

Finding Your Passion: Discover Your Perfect University Major

Choosing a university major is a significant decision that can influence your future career path. To make this decision, it's vital to discover your passions and interests.

Here are some tips to help you locate your ideal major:

* Think about your favorite subjects in school. What topics interest you?

* Identify your skills. What are you good at?

* Investigate different career paths that match with your passions and skills.

* Talk to people in various fields to acquire insights into their work experiences.

Remember, your major doesn't have to be your final destination. It can be a stepping stone for growth and learning.

University Majors Demystified

Selecting a university major is a pivotal decision that determines your academic journey and future career prospects. Despite this, the vast array of majors available can be daunting. To make an informed choice, it's essential to conduct thorough research.

Begin by exploring your passions and strengths. What subjects do you enjoy learning about? Consider what kind of work environment inspires you.

Create a list of potential majors that match your goals. Research each major thoroughly, including its coursework, career pathways, and required skills.

Talk to professionals in fields that appeal to your passions.

Their insights can provide valuable direction. Remember, your major is not set in stone. Many students change majors throughout their college careers. Be open to modifying your path as you discover.

Ultimately, the best university major for you is the one that ignites your passion and equips you for a rewarding future.
